Prime Minister Narendra Modi’s recent public recognition of former Rajasthan Chief Minister Vasundhara Raje at a rally in Balotra district has sparked political discussions within the BJP. During the event, PM Modi highlighted Raje’s role in Rajasthan’s development, mentioning key projects like the Narmada water agreement and the Pachpadra Refinery.
This acknowledgment, made in the presence of Chief Minister Bhajan Lal Sharma, is being interpreted as a gesture of unity within the party ahead of upcoming elections. PM Modi praised Raje for her cooperation during their time as Chief Ministers of Gujarat and Rajasthan, emphasizing their joint efforts in ensuring the smooth flow of Narmada water to Rajasthan.
Raje, who was virtually present at another event in Jaipur, reciprocated by commending PM Modi’s leadership and highlighting the progress made under his governance. The exchange of praise between PM Modi and Raje has been seen as a strategic move to showcase unity and acknowledge Raje’s contributions to the state’s development.
The synchronized narrative of mutual appreciation between PM Modi and Raje has resonated positively among BJP workers, reinforcing the image of a cohesive leadership within the party. This display of unity is seen as a significant message amidst ongoing political speculations and as a boost for the BJP’s upcoming electoral strategies.
